We’re being lied to about 4K.

Most movies labeled “4K” today were actually mastered in 2K — then upscaled.
Some of your favorite films — Lord of the Rings, Harry Potter, Mad Max — were finished on 2K Digital Intermediates. That means the real master file never had true 4K detail to begin with.

So what are you really paying for?

In this episode, we break down how movies used to be cut from physical film, how Digital Intermediates changed everything, and why resolution isn’t what actually determines image quality. We explain color spaces (Rec709 vs P3 vs Rec2020), bitrates, Blu-ray vs streaming compression, and why your “4K” stream might look worse than an old 1080p Blu-ray.

This isn’t just about pixels.
It’s about color, compression, and the trade-offs the industry made when 4K became easier to market than quality.
